A new study from the Anderson Economic Group (AEG) estimated that North American losses from the CDK Global software outage could reach $1 billion if the company can’t get the 15,000 affected new-car dealerships back online by the end of the week.

CDK provides software to facilitate new-car purchases, including finance and insurance, dealer management, customer relationship management, and digital retail.
